    Sodium breakdown:
    1 jar pepperonis: 2,730 milligrams
    1 beef stew pack: 3,600 milligrams
    1 Au Jus gravy pack: 3,960 milligrams
    1 brown gravy pack: 1,360 milligrams
    Total sodium: 11,650 milligrams
    Recommended USDA: no more than 2,300 milligrams. There’s at least 5 days worth of salt in this recipe, not including the beef seasoning or washyoursister sauce he added. I’ve made the Mississippi pot roast using 1 pack of Au Jus and 1 pack of ranch dressing mix (which has 2,160 milligrams of sodium) and just a few pepperoncinis without any juice and it is still very salty even with the largest chuck roast I could find. This recipe has to be saltier than most people can stand.
